Understanding Private Mental Health Diagnosis
Private mental health diagnosis describes the process of evaluating mental health conditions by qualified specialists in a private practice setting. This can consist of psychologists, psychiatrists, scientific social workers, and licensed therapists. Such services often ensure a higher level of confidentiality and individualized care than may be found in public health care systems.

How to Find Private Mental Health Diagnosis Services Near You
Discovering private mental health services can feel daunting, but various resources can help enhance the process. Here's a detailed guide to finding these service providers:
Step-by-Step Guide
Online Research: Start by performing online searches using terms like "private mental health diagnostic services near me" or "psychologists in [your location]" Websites such as Psychology Today enable you to filter based upon specialties and places.

Consult with Medical Professionals: Speak with your primary care doctor or any other trusted medical expert. They can frequently provide referrals to reliable mental health specialists.

Check Credentials: Once you have a list of possible companies, examine their qualifications through local licensing boards to ensure they are certified and have clean disciplinary records.

Check out Reviews: Online reviews on platforms like Yelp or Google can provide insight into the experiences of previous clients. However, keep in mind that experiences can differ commonly.

Insurance Coverage: If you have health insurance coverage, describe your strategy to see if it covers any private mental health services. Some practitioners may offer sliding scale fees for those without insurance.

Arrange Consultations: Many specialists use initial assessments. Utilize this opportunity to assess whether their method resonates with you.

Q1: How much does a private mental health diagnosis cost?

The cost of private mental health diagnostics varies commonly based upon the provider, area, and particular services used. On average, initial evaluations can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500, while continuous sessions might range from ₤ 75 to ₤ 250.

Q2: How long does it take to get a diagnosis?

The time required for a diagnosis can differ based upon the complexity of the case and the provider's approach. Some assessments might take one session, while others might require numerous visits over a number of weeks.

Q3: Do I need a recommendation for a private mental health diagnosis?

In many cases, you do not need a recommendation to seek care from a private mental health supplier. However, check with your medical insurance plan if you mean to utilize insurance coverage to cover costs.

Q4: What should I expect during my first consultation?

Your first visit usually includes a consumption assessment, where the company will ask concerns about your mental and physical health history, existing signs, and any previous treatments.
